Acknowledge any valid criticism and talk about your plan to improve. Then bring up things you feel are inaccurate, using clear examples that back this up. For instance, if your boss says you have poor time management skills, provide proof that you have, indeed, met all your deadlines. Be willing to change your mind.

During your performance review follow up sessions, you want to compare the progress made by your employees. The best way to do this is to have all relevant notes and data available to reference. It's beneficial when you can speak in specifics as much as possible, and having this specific information can help you do so.

You Received an Unsatisfactory Performance ReviewUnless your boss has something else in mind, you don't necessarily need to leave. The first thing you should do is look at the review with an open mind. If you conclude that it is fairly accurate, find out what you can do to improve your performance.
